ant-design-pro-blazor
ant-design-pro-blazor copied to clipboard
[BUG]RangePicker 组件Ranges 选定后value未更新
🐛 bug 描述 📷 复现步骤 | Recurrence steps RangePicker 组件 设置 Ranges 在组件会显示出Ranges 的配置如 当日,本月,本年等等 选择: 当日,或者 本年,或者本月之后不会将 bind-value数据未更新,
<RangePicker TValue="DateTime?[]" @bind-Value="@_fillterDto.Times" Ranges="@RangePickerRangs.GetRangs()" />
/// 日期控件的时间选择 public static Dictionary<string, DateTime?[]> GetRangs() { var Ranges = new Dictionary<string, DateTime?[]>() { { "当天", new DateTime?[] { DateTime.Now.Date, DateTime.Now.Date.AddDays(1) } } , { "昨天", new DateTime?[] { DateTime.Now.Date.AddDays(-1), DateTime.Now.Date } } , { "前天", new DateTime?[] { DateTime.Now.Date.AddDays(-2), DateTime.Now.Date.AddDays(-1) } } , { "本月", new DateTime?[] { new DateTime(DateTime.Now.Year, DateTime.Now.Month, 1), new DateTime(DateTime.Now.Year, DateTime.Now.Month, 1).AddMonths(1) } } , { "上月", new DateTime?[] { new DateTime(DateTime.Now.Year, DateTime.Now.Month, 1).AddMonths(-1), new DateTime(DateTime.Now.Year, DateTime.Now.Month, 1) } } , { "本年", new DateTime?[] { new DateTime(DateTime.Now.Year, 1, 1), new DateTime(DateTime.Now.Year, 1, 1).AddYears(1) } } , }; return Ranges; }
🏞 期望结果 | Expected results
💻 复现代码 | Recurrence code
© 版本信息
Ant Design Pro 版本: [0.14.4.1]
umi 版本
浏览器环境
开发环境 [windows10 vs2022]``